     [摘要] 目的:探讨冠心病患者血清可溶性Fas (sFas)和sFasL水平变化的临床意义。方法:应用酶联免疫吸附法(ELISA)对入选的90例冠心病患者(急性心肌梗死患者28例,不稳定型心绞痛患者35例,稳定型心绞痛患者27例)的外周血sFas和sFasL水平进行检测,并与30例正常对照者进行比较。结果:急性心肌梗死组和不稳定型心绞痛组血清sFas和sFasL水平明显高于稳定型心绞痛组和正常对照组(P<0.05),随访期各组心血管事件发生率与各组sFas和sFasL水平的梯度差异一致。结论:sFas和sFasL的升高在冠心病的发生发展中起重要作用,是反映斑块不稳定的指标之一,其水平变化对了解病情,观察预后有重要的临床价值。

    [关键词] 冠状动脉粥样硬化性心脏病 血清可溶性Fas(sFas) 血清可溶性Fas配体(sFasL)

    Clinical value of detection of serum soluble fas and sFasL levels in coronary heart disease

    YANG Zhaoying1,LI Jinliang2,WU Suisheng3

    (1.Department of gerontal Cardiology, Heilongjiang Province Hospital, Harbin150036, China; 2.Department of Cardiology, Heilongjiang Province Hospital, Harbin150036, China; 3.Department of Cadre Ward, The First Hospital of Jilin University,Changchun130021, China)

    [Abstract] Objective: To investigate the clinical significance of the serum levels of soluble Fas (sFas) and sFasL in coronary heart disease (CHD). Methods: Enzyme-linked immunosorbent assay(ELISA) was used to measure sFas and sFasL in 90 patients with coronary heart disease(28 with acute myocardial infarvction, 35 with unstable angina pectoris and 27 with stable angina pectoris) and 30 matched healthy controls. Results: sFas and sFasL levels were significantly higher in patients with acute myocardial infarction and unstable angina pectoris than that of stable angina pectoris and controls. Incidence of high risk of cardiovascular event during follow-up period was higher in patients with high sFas and sFasL levels than that of those with lower levels. Conclusion: The levels of sFas and sFasL increase in coronary heart disease, which may be related to the pathogenesis of CHD, can be used as a potential marker of plaque instability, and the changes of sFas could reflect the disease status as well as progress of disease in patients with coronary heart disease.

    [Key words] Coronary heart disease; Soluble Fas (sFas); Soluble Fas ligand (sFasL) ......
